I’ve debated whether or not I should write a review considering the overwhelming amount of cruel and negative reviews that are being bombed onto this game (IMO, I personally can’t understand why, but everybody feels differently I suppose right?)... anyways, when the trailer for TLOU2 dropped, I immediately knew that at some point, Joel was going to die. I didn’t know how or when in the game, I just knew that he would die. When I began playing it and he died a mere two hours in, I was shocked to say the least (and especially heartbroken), however, I didn’t see it as an issue. What did people expect, for Joel and Ellie to run through meadows holding hands and pick flowers? This game is about anger, loss and redemption. Many are complaining that Joel is “nothing like he was in the first game” and “too soft”- that’s because people change when they’ve finally found safety and security. In the first game, Joel was still in a mourning state of mind after the death of his daughter Sarah 20 years beforehand, even though he never wanted to face the fact that he was mourning, his past and everything he’d been through leading up to the events in the first game is what made him so stone-cold and ‘mysterious’ if you must say. He was lonely, didn’t have a secure or comfortable place to live (the man was in one of those dreaded QZ’s for gods sake), he’d narrowed himself down to shut everybody out and not trust anybody because of his enviroment. As we can all probablg imagine, the Joel we see in TLOU2 is the Joel we can imagine before the apocalypse with Sarah. He’d finally found a safe haven in Jackson, a place where he could finally bring himself to trust people again, be himself and relax for once. The fact that people find this so difficult to understand and criticise that it “should’ve been explained” takes my breath away, it’s right in front of you, right there. It shouldn’t need explaining. Back to his death, as tragic and horrifying as it was (being so early into the game)- the writers want you to feel the agony, feel the pain and rage of losing somebody so quickly in such a petty and pathetic way, they’re happy your angry because it proves that it worked. And it also means you’re relating to how Ellie feels as she has lost somebody she considered to be a father to her. As much as I admit that there were some plotholes throughout, they were minor and passable. Playing as Abby gives us a newborn perspective, we get to play as the enemy for once, give us this opportunity to see if we could end up developing some sort of care or love for this character that has destroyed this peaceful mentality for our beloved Ellie. I still hate Abby. I always will, however, I personally enjoyed playing as her, it allowed me to learn more about things such as the Seraphites and the WLF, allowed me to understand why Joel’s death actually happened (and why it may seem understandable.)- the gameplay, scenery, sound production and emotions were so brilliant and raw that I constantly found myself stopping for a moment to take it all in, allowing myself to near closer to my tv screen and stare, or sit on the edge of my seat from nervousness due to dramatically nerve-wracking moments.
    This game has made me laugh, cry, rage and scream, i’ve felt the emotions the character felt, it’s left me feeling somewhat empty with unanswered questions (much like our girl Ellie.) I feel in touch with those inside the game, and I truly did not expect anything else from Naughty Dog. Beautiful game with such a tragic and heart-wrenching story which I am for sure to re-play over and over again to allow myself to endulge in the world of the TLOU2. Thank you.
